Your message dated Thu, 02 Mar 2017 16:48:42 +0000
with message-id <[email protected]>
and subject line Bug#856475: fixed in pbuilder 0.228.5
has caused the Debian Bug report #856475,
regarding pbuilder: binNMU broken
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
856475: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=856475
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: pbuilder
Version: 0.228.4
Severity: important
Tags: patch
[…]
dpkg-deb: building package 'ruby-ffi-dbgsym' in
'../ruby-ffi-dbgsym_1.9.10debian-1+b2_x32.deb'.
dpkg-deb: building package 'ruby-ffi' in
'../ruby-ffi_1.9.10debian-1+b2_x32.deb'.
dpkg-genbuildinfo --build=any
dpkg-genchanges --build=any -mThorsten Glaser <[email protected]> -eThorsten
Glaser <[email protected]> >../ruby-ffi_1.9.10debian-1+b2_x32.changes
dpkg-genchanges: info: binary-only arch-specific upload (source code and
arch-indep packages not included)
dpkg-source --after-build ruby-ffi-1.9.10debian
dpkg-buildpackage: info: binary-only upload (no source included)
I: copying local configuration
E: Missing changes file:
/var/cache/pbuilder/build/cow.6146/tmp/buildd/ruby-ffi_1.9.10debian-1_x32.changes
[…]
This happens both if I binNMU “the normal way” (with dch --bin-nmu inside
the chroot) and with pbuilder’s new --bin-nmu option.
Quick fix, at least for the latter:
--- /usr/lib/pbuilder/pbuilder-buildpackage~ 2017-03-01 13:47:28.142346346
+0100
+++ /usr/lib/pbuilder/pbuilder-buildpackage 2017-03-01 13:47:45.246390822
+0100
@@ -155,14 +155,13 @@ checkbuilddep "$PACKAGENAME"
save_aptcache
trap umountproc_cleanbuildplace_trap exit sighup sigpipe
+CHANGES_BASENAME=$(dsc_get_basename "$PACKAGENAME" "yes")
binNMU
log.i "Building the package"
executehooks "A"
-CHANGES_BASENAME=$(dsc_get_basename "$PACKAGENAME" "yes")
-
ENV_PREFIX="env PATH=\"$PATH\" HOME=\"$BUILD_HOME\""
DPKG_COMMANDLINE="$ENV_PREFIX dpkg-buildpackage -us -uc $DEBBUILDOPTS"
--- /usr/lib/pbuilder/pbuilder-buildpackage-funcs~ 2017-03-01
13:50:43.286853777 +0100
+++ /usr/lib/pbuilder/pbuilder-buildpackage-funcs 2017-03-01
13:50:47.702865260 +0100
@@ -217,6 +217,7 @@ function binNMU() {
log.w "No version provided for binNMU entry, fall back to 1."
BINNMU_VERSION=1
fi
+ CHANGES_BASENAME=$CHANGES_BASENAME+b$BINNMU_VERSION
local arch=$($CHROOTEXEC dpkg-architecture -qDEB_HOST_ARCH)
local date=$(date -R ${BINNMU_TIMESTAMP:+-d "${BINNMU_TIMESTAMP}"})
log.i "Doing a binNMU, version $BINNMU_VERSION for $DISTRIBUTION/$arch to
'$BINNMU_MESSAGE'"
-- System Information:
Debian Release: 9.0
APT prefers unreleased
APT policy: (500, 'unreleased'), (500, 'buildd-unstable'), (500, 'unstable')
Architecture: x32 (x86_64)
Foreign Architectures: i386, amd64
Kernel: Linux 4.9.0-2-amd64 (SMP w/4 CPU cores)
Locale: LANG=C, LC_CTYPE=en_GB.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/lksh
Init: sysvinit (via /sbin/init)
Versions of packages pbuilder depends on:
ii debconf [debconf-2.0] 1.5.60
ii debootstrap 1.0.88
ii dpkg-dev 1.18.22
ii wget 1.19.1-1
Versions of packages pbuilder recommends:
ii devscripts 2.17.1
ii eatmydata 105-5
ii fakeroot 1.21-3.1
ii iproute2 4.9.0-1
ii net-tools 1.60+git20161116.90da8a0-1
ii sudo 1.8.19p1-1
Versions of packages pbuilder suggests:
ii cowdancer 0.85
pn gdebi-core <none>
-- debconf information excluded
--- End Message ---
--- Begin Message ---
Source: pbuilder
Source-Version: 0.228.5
We believe that the bug you reported is fixed in the latest version of
pbuilder,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
James Clarke <[email protected]> (supplier of updated pbuilder package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512
Format: 1.8
Date: Thu, 02 Mar 2017 16:16:19 +0000
Source: pbuilder
Binary: pbuilder
Architecture: source
Version: 0.228.5
Distribution: unstable
Urgency: medium
Maintainer: Debian pbuilder maintenance team
<[email protected]>
Changed-By: James Clarke <[email protected]>
Description:
pbuilder - personal package builder for Debian packages
Closes: 856475
Changes:
pbuilder (0.228.5) unstable; urgency=medium
.
[ Thorsten Glaser ]
* pbuilder-buildpackage: Look for the correct changes file when performing a
binNMU. Closes: #856475
.
[ James Clarke ]
* pbuilder-buildpackage-funcs: Only look in BUILDSUBDIR when performing a
binNMU and when looking for additional build results.
Checksums-Sha1:
edb5ec93f5a17599686e757048b794b2c8c8cd37 1891 pbuilder_0.228.5.dsc
25afe5e00f941f3c916325629d294aa9cb0ecd53 315812 pbuilder_0.228.5.tar.xz
3565721f90fafd28c5309f88c335f3a4e7033ca9 8416 pbuilder_0.228.5_amd64.buildinfo
Checksums-Sha256:
c0432cfc215bffda6d05b16a800543ff53a176a46abe97bf083436e31b2ffc43 1891
pbuilder_0.228.5.dsc
690af579cf4634707f9a0ebea4f57005dc2735d37377b2ea0555ea660b9a4b69 315812
pbuilder_0.228.5.tar.xz
5c7dd23889dd926a39d07a5da646277ab7745fdb86c45b07136b0d48aa000056 8416
pbuilder_0.228.5_amd64.buildinfo
Files:
00b25ba14e94339e945eb6b85fd0062e 1891 devel extra pbuilder_0.228.5.dsc
9013cbd34390b3a0bd4654aafaa4ea52 315812 devel extra pbuilder_0.228.5.tar.xz
28f103f27bd92e37e9ed5cd6cfb344b2 8416 devel extra
pbuilder_0.228.5_amd64.buildinfo
-----BEGIN PGP SIGNATURE-----
iQJGBAEBCgAwFiEEj1g0K+q+HvQ3lVH7sZN3DBhqHH0FAli4R5gSHGpydGMyN0Bk
ZWJpYW4ub3JnAAoJELGTdwwYahx9uZwP/2MwzVpRwHTd9BENmieiBUuQj5b6rLcO
ccGWIdE//3U+nUivHROjbPLMjSRvruWuD/87MSh3XJE+xe572hv65Pf5eSPKzPfy
MaNhJkX14CuHl35AIs7wdq3DJunnyyJ/W4iXH2S2CAT8cPscM66mXK6e9cw0/X2R
VyUK8RYQ+6vxr9gOJsQhW/Ja2rb5FY3FYlrPMNcNlLHoP//5KfkIdyVi4lKZYQhz
ShSC4E2yChm+sbaV5PeAfxrQQs/ci5MTu10yP0ZCuRAwCRqZF+1JNpYLC4DWoohV
4hAdiyg3+fJQBfR2s5oebm3Fh7MWXbME1Erk/79MFhC77Hk/0ZH1bgKDRDvF22Qz
WX9q6/KSK4vn+w9vQUOmUcMa+i3XLlP5Qv1kU4dbnQzZiT1fU6+4X3soO7NvgKIn
PwLBY8nOjL+9DRUzU5PhXpr7qwl2wzuwVCNk0+d4TRodW/+nJY5DvGdIYJfJuzR9
m/So85zbYFG6ur9JmYTbR2N4ybBJ41LSSM9iszEpEdvfl8cQFFhIrvbfPzDEYBtI
Y3udwNYx+ykEUM+VGTRiJdhAWfHe2XXB6h8z3XPPqzJDIz0fZLbm0Bt/gFtxr//J
tjz4fU3v2qPBrNAzRG6urQkhznJEi3yOJ7SFUXmX+MRRW+g9gSAhLRRZbOfE9OES
cM7E78gdmo3Z
=YMKJ
-----END PGP SIGNATURE-----
--- End Message ---